![]() C. S. Lakshmi C. S. Lakshmi with a pen name Ambai is recognized as a Tamil feminist writer and independent researcher in women's studies of India. The language which she uses to write apart from Tamil is English. She is a specialist in writing short story, novel and novella and her writings are focused upon women and feminism. Her first creation named Nandimalai Charalilae was published in 1962. Some of her notable works are A Purple Sea, Nandimalai Charalilae and Andhi Malai. Vittal Rao K Vittal Rao K is recognized as a Tamil writer, more specifically, a short story writer, a novelist and an essayist. His works have covered topics like world cinema, fine art, history and literature. In 1967, his first short story appeared in the popular weekly called Ananda Vikatan.
